The Tokyo Electron (TEL) model 3D81-000045-V2 processor module is mainly used in its semiconductor manufacturing equipment, especially for controlling and coordinating key internal functions of the equipment. The following are typical product application areas for this processor module:
TEL Tokyo Electron 3D81-000045-V2 processor module product application areas
Control of semiconductor etching equipment
As the core processing unit of etching systems (such as TEL T-3044SS etching machine), responsible for executing process programs, parameter adjustment, and equipment coordination and control.
Real time monitoring and control of various process variables (such as gas flow rate, pressure, power, etc.) during the etching process to ensure etching accuracy and process consistency.
Equipment automation system integration
By coordinating with sensor modules, interface modules, and power modules, the overall automation control of the equipment is achieved.
Processing multi-channel data, supporting high-speed calculation and feedback adjustment of process parameters.
Process data processing and communication
Responsible for collecting and processing equipment sensor data, executing process logic judgments, and improving equipment operational efficiency.
Support communication with upper control systems (such as factory MES systems) for convenient process monitoring and remote management.
Equipment maintenance and diagnosis
Through real-time monitoring and data processing, it helps to quickly locate equipment failures and anomalies, and supports preventive maintenance.
Easy modular replacement, reducing equipment maintenance costs and downtime.
Integrated System Control in Semiconductor Manufacturing
As a key computing and control unit in the overall semiconductor production line equipment, it ensures equipment coordination and process stability.
Suitable for high-precision and batch semiconductor manufacturing environments.
